The Science of Subtlety: A Comprehensive Guide to Medical Titration
Worldwide of modern pharmacology, the idea of a “one-size-fits-all” dose is progressively considered as an outdated approach for many persistent conditions. Since every human body procedures chemicals in a different way based upon genes, weight, age, and metabolic rate, healthcare suppliers frequently make use of a process called medical titration.
Titration is the scientific practice of changing the dosage of a medication to reach the maximum benefit with the minimum quantity of adverse effects. This “begin low and go slow” technique is a foundation of personalized medication, making sure that a client's treatment plan is as special as their biological makeup.
What is Medical Titration?
Medical titration is the procedure of gradually changing the amount of a medication provided to a client up until the wanted therapeutic effect is achieved. titration adhd medications is to find the “Goldilocks zone”— a dosage that is high enough to deal with the condition successfully but low sufficient to avoid toxicity or incapacitating negative effects.
This process is most common with medications that have a “narrow restorative index,” suggesting the distinction in between an effective dosage and a harmful dosage is little. It is likewise used for medications where the body requires time to accustom to the compound to avoid extreme adverse responses.
The Phases of the Titration Process
The journey of titration is rarely a straight line; it is a cyclical process of administration, observation, and adjustment.
- Standard Assessment: Before starting, a clinician develops a baseline by measuring the client's existing symptoms, crucial indications, and relevant laboratory work (such as high blood pressure or blood sugar level levels).
- The Starting Dose (Initiation): Treatment starts with a sub-therapeutic or extremely low therapeutic dosage. This lessens the threat of an intense allergy or serious adverse effects.
- Observation Period: The patient stays on the initial dosage for a particular period— ranging from days to weeks— to allow the drug to reach a “consistent state” in the blood stream.
- Dose Adjustment (Up-titration): Based on the outcomes, the clinician increases the dosage incrementally.
- Tracking and Evaluation: The patient is monitored for both improvement in signs and the introduction of side results.
- Upkeep Phase: Once the ideal dosage is recognized, titration ends, and the patient moves into a maintenance stage with regular long-lasting follow-ups.

Common Conditions That Require Titration
Titration is an essential tool in various medical specializeds. Below are some of the most common areas where this technique is non-negotiable.
1. Cardiovascular Health
High blood pressure medications (antihypertensives) are often titrated. Dropping high blood pressure too quickly can lead to fainting (syncope) or dizziness. By gradually increasing the dosage, the body's vascular system adapts securely.
2. Mental Health and Neurology
Psychiatric medications, including SSRIs for depression and stimulants for ADHD, are titrated to find a balance between mood stabilization and adverse effects like sleeping disorders or loss of cravings. Likewise, anti-seizure medications require accurate titration to avoid “breakthrough” seizures while avoiding cognitive “fog.”
3. Discomfort Management
For patients experiencing persistent discomfort, especially those recommended opioids or nerve pain medications like Gabapentin, titration assists construct tolerance to negative effects such as breathing anxiety and sedation while discovering the minimum dosage needed for discomfort relief.
4. Endocrinology
Insulin for diabetes is perhaps the most well-known example of daily titration. Clients need to change their dose based on their blood glucose readings, carbohydrate consumption, and exercise levels.
Key Medications Often Requiring Titration
The following list highlights drug classes that doctor normally manage through a titration schedule:
- Anticonvulsants: Used for epilepsy and bipolar condition (e.g., Lamotrigine).
- Beta-Blockers: Used for heart rate and blood pressure (e.g., Metoprolol).
- Stimulants: Used for ADHD (e.g., Methylphenidate).
- Thyroid Hormones: Used for hypothyroidism (e.g., Levothyroxine).
- Anticoagulants: Blood thinners that require routine blood screening (e.g., Warfarin).
- Tricyclic Antidepressants: Often begun at bedtime in low doses to manage negative effects.
The Risks of Rapid Escalation
If a dosage is increased too quickly, the patient might experience drug toxicity or severe negative impacts. Conversely, if the titration is too slow, the patient stays in a state of untreated suffering or threat (such as ongoing high blood pressure).
Moreover, “Downward Titration” (tapering) is just as critical. Stopping particular medications abruptly, such as corticosteroids or benzodiazepines, can set off withdrawal signs or a “rebound effect,” where the initial condition returns more seriously than before.
The Patient's Role in Successful Titration
Titration is a collective effort. Since the clinician is not with the patient daily, the client ends up being the primary information collector. Effective titration typically includes:
- Symptom Journaling: Keeping an everyday log of how one feels, keeping in mind the time of dosage and any uncommon sensations.
- Constant Timing: Taking the medication at the same time each day to guarantee blood levels remain stable.
- Self-Monitoring: Using home tools like blood pressure cuffs or glucose monitors as directed.
- Truthful Communication: Reporting even “minor” side impacts, as these are essential ideas for the doctor to determine if the dose is too high.
Often Asked Questions (FAQ)
What is the “Titration Period”?
The titration duration is the timeframe between the very first dose and the point where the client reaches a stable, efficient upkeep dosage. Depending on the medication, this can last from 2 weeks to numerous months.
Can I titrate my own medication?
No. Titration must just be carried out under the strict guidance of a qualified doctor. Adjusting doses individually can cause hazardous drug interactions, toxicity, or a complete failure of the treatment.
What is “Down-Titration”?
Also referred to as tapering, down-titration is the procedure of slowly decreasing a dosage before stopping a medication totally. This enables the body to resume its natural functions without the shock of a sudden chemical lack.
Why do I feel even worse during the start of titration?
It prevails for some medications (like antidepressants) to trigger increased anxiety or nausea during the very first couple of days. This is often part of the body adjusting. Nevertheless, any serious or getting worse signs must be reported to a physician immediately.
What happens if I miss out on a dose throughout the titration stage?
In the titration stage, consistency is crucial. You need to follow your medical professional's specific instructions for missed doses. Do not double the dosage to “capture up,” as this could bypass the gradual escalation and cause negative effects.
